Hypo-eutectic steel has a carbon content below the eutectic point, resulting in a microstructure with some ferrite and pearlite. Hyper-eutectic steel has a carbon content above the eutectic point, leading to a microstructure with primary cementite and pearlite.

An organic compound cannot have the formula C2H7 because carbon (C) forms four bonds and hydrogen (H) forms one bond, so the maximum number of hydrogens that can be attached to two carbon atoms is 6 (C2H6). Having 7 hydrogens would result in carbon having a pentavalent configuration, which is energetically unfavorable and violates the octet rule.

wood-peat-lignite-subbituminous-bituminous-anthracite The wood is converted to anthracite (coal) through various stages. lignite, subbituminous,bituminous,anthracite are the major coal types formed these are ranked based on the presence of carbon ,hydrogen and oxygen content
In fatty acids, having no carbon-carbon double bond makes the molecule saturated with hydrogen atoms.
